运维

运维

Products

当前位置:首页 > 运维 >

如何将Debian系统上的PostgreSQL升级到最新版本?

96SEO 2025-05-14 02:44 2


PostgreSQL从9.5升级到13.3的步骤及注意事项

PostgreSQL是一款备受推崇的开源对象关系型数据库系统, 以其稳稳当当性、可靠性以及高大度兼容的SQL特性在业界有着广泛的应用。因为手艺的不断进步,数据库版本的升级成为提升系统性能和业务 的关键环节。本文将深厚入探讨PostgreSQL从9.5版本升级到13.3版本的详细步骤及注意事项。

一、 升级概述

PostgreSQL的升级不仅能搞优良数据库的性能,还能引入新鲜的特性和睦安修优良。在升级过程中,非...不可确保数据的平安和业务的连续性。

Debian PostgreSQL升级步骤有哪些
  1. 备份在升级之前, 非...不可对数据库进行完整备份,以防万一。
  2. 兼容性检查检查新鲜老版本的兼容性,避免因兼容性问题弄得升级输了。
  3. 配置调整根据新鲜版本的要求调整数据库配置。

二、升级步骤详解

1. 查看当前数据库版本

用以下命令查看当前PostgreSQL版本: bash psql -V

2. 更新鲜柔软件包列表

bash sudo apt update

3. 添加PostgreSQL官方PPA

bash sudo add-apt-repository "deb http://apt.postgresql.org/pub/repos/apt $ main"

4. 选择并安装新鲜版本的PostgreSQL

bash sudo apt install postgresql-13

5. 打住老版本的PostgreSQL服务

bash sudo systemctl stop postgresql

6. 用pg_upgrade进行升级

  • 细小版本升级
    1. 安装最新鲜版本数据库。
    2. 打住数据库实例。
    3. 对数据目录进行备份。
    4. 用新鲜版本启动数据库。
    5. 调整周围变量,如pg_homeld_library_path等。
  • 巨大版本升级
    1. 备份源库。
    2. 查看编译选项。
    3. 安装新鲜版本数据库。
    4. 初始化新鲜实例并打住老实例。
    5. pg_upgrade命令进行升级, 比方说: bash sudo /usr/pgsql-15/bin/pg_upgrade --old-bindir /usr/pgsql-14/bin --new-bindir /usr/pgsql-15/bin --old-datadir /var/lib/pgsql/14/data --new-datadir /var/lib/pgsql/15/data --link --check

7. 验证升级

升级完成后检查PostgreSQL版本是不是已成功更新鲜: bash psql -V

三、注意事项与觉得能

  1. 备份升级前务必进行完整备份,以防数据丢失。
  2. 兼容性检查仔细阅读新鲜老版本的兼容性说明,避免因兼容性问题弄得升级输了。
  3. 配置调整根据新鲜版本的要求调整数据库配置,以确保性能和稳稳当当性。
  4. 性能测试升级后进行性能测试,确保系统性能满足业务需求。

通过以上步骤,能顺利完成PostgreSQL从9.5版本升级到13.3版本的过程。在实际操作中,请根据实际情况调整步骤,并确保数据的平安和业务的连续性。


标签: debian

提交需求或反馈

Demand feedback